One of the most critical tasks as winter approaches is ensuring your heating system is functioning efficiently. Scheduling an inspection of your furnace or boiler should be at the top of your list. Proper maintenance can improve energy efficiency, ensuring that your family stays warm without an unexpectedly high energy bill. As exterior features often bear the brunt of seasonal changes, they require special attention. Begin with a thorough inspection of your roof to check for any missing shingles or areas of damage. Proper maintenance of your roof is crucial because water leaks can lead to extensive damage. Clean gutters and downspouts ensure water is directed away from the foundation, contributing to the longevity of your home.
Windows and doors are another critical focus area during seasonal home maintenance. Reseal windows and doors with caulk to prevent drafts that can lead to higher heating costs. Inspect these areas for any damage or warping that may need fixing before the cold sets in. A well-insulated home is not only comfortable but also more energy-efficient. Autumn is the ideal time to check your home's exterior paint and siding. Weather can cause your home's envelope to deteriorate over time, leading to potential structural concerns. Address peeling or chipping paint to protect the surfaces and preserve your home’s curb appeal. Lawn care should not be overlooked during your routine maintenance. Prepare your yard for winter by raking leaves, aerating the lawn, and applying a fall fertilizer. A little effort now can result in a lush, green lawn come spring. Also, don't forget to drain sprinklers and store hoses to prevent them from freezing and cracking.
Finally, make safety a priority. Install or check smoke and carbon monoxide detectors, ensuring they're functional and ideally placed. Replace batteries regularly to maintain a safe environment. Additionally, test outdoor lighting and replace bulbs as needed to brighten pathways and enhance security.
